What technologies and programming languages do you specialize in?

0 votes
asked Jun 9, 2023 in Computers/Internet by anonymous

The specific technologies and programming languages they specialize in may vary from company to company. Some common technologies and programming languages that software development companies often specialize in include:

1.           Programming Languages: Java, Python, C#, JavaScript, Ruby, PHP, Swift, Kotlin, etc.

2.           Web Technologies: HTML, CSS, JavaScript, Angular, React, Vue.js, Node.js, ASP.NET, Django, Flask, etc.

3.           Mobile App Development: iOS (Swift, Objective-C), Android (Java, Kotlin), React Native, Flutter, Xamarin, etc.

4.           Database Technologies: MySQL, PostgreSQL, MongoDB, Oracle, SQL Server, Firebase, etc.

5.           Cloud Technologies: Amazon Web Services (AWS), Microsoft Azure, Google Cloud Platform (GCP), etc.

6.           Frameworks and Libraries: .NET, Spring, Django, Laravel, Express.js, Flask, Ruby on Rails, Vue.js, React.js, AngularJS, etc.

7.           DevOps and Deployment: Docker, Kubernetes, Jenkins, Git, CI/CD pipelines, AWS Elastic Beanstalk, Heroku, etc.

8.           Machine Learning and Data Science: Python (NumPy, Pandas, TensorFlow, scikit-learn), R, PyTorch, Keras, etc.

9.           IoT (Internet of Things): Arduino, Raspberry Pi, MQTT, Node-RED, AWS IoT, etc.

Remember, the specific technologies and programming languages a software development service provider specializes in will depend on their team's expertise and the requirements of the projects they have worked on in the past.

3 Answers

0 votes
answered Aug 29, 2023 by Hariz5 (870 points)

I have a strong expertise in a variety of technologies and programming languages. Specifically, I specialize in dot-net development ( https://www.aimprosoft.com/technologies/dot-net-development/ ), which is a powerful framework for creating applications that run on Windows. If you're considering a project related to dot-net, I'd be more than happy to offer insights and assistance based on my experience in this area

0 votes
answered Dec 1, 2023 by dogovor (340 points)

Hello! Are you starting to develop applications? I recommend you softermii. In addition to creating various applications, they share their experience in their blog Mobile App Development Trends in 2024 (https://softermii.com/blog/mobile-app-development-trends). It's a valuable resource for learning app development without the usual beginner mistakes.

0 votes
answered Dec 2, 2023 by rajeev123 (180 points)

I don't specialize in specific technologies or programming languages. I have been trained on a diverse range of data, including information about various programming languages and technologies. Some of the languages and technologies I'm familiar with include:

Programming Languages:

  1. Python
  2. Java
  3. C++
  4. JavaScript
  5. Ruby
  6. PHP
  7. Swift
  8. Go
  9. TypeScript
  10. HTML/CSS

Technologies and Frameworks:

  1. TensorFlow and PyTorch for machine learning
  2. React and Angular for web development
  3. Django and Flask for web application development in Python
  4. Node.js for server-side JavaScript
  5. Ruby on Rails for web development in Ruby
  6. Spring Framework for Java
  7. Laravel for PHP
  8. Express.js for building web applications with Node.js
  9. Android and iOS development (Java/Kotlin for Android, Swift for iOS)
  10. Docker for containerization
  11. custom angular js web development company
  12. Kubernetes for container orchestration
  13. SQL and NoSQL databases (e.g., MySQL, PostgreSQL, MongoDB)
  14. Git for version control
  15. RESTful APIs for web services

Keep in mind that while I can provide information and assistance on a wide range of technologies, my responses are generated based on patterns and information present in the data I was trained on up to my last update in January 2022. Always refer to the latest documentation and resources for the most up-to-date information on specific technologies.

102,194 questions

97,564 answers

1,294 comments

7,007,324 users

...